The temperature ranged from 6.2°C around 07:00 to 22.5°C around 16:00. No measurable rain was recorded during the day.

Reanalysis — a physically consistent reconstruction combining a forecast model with historical observations, not a live station reading or a forecast

A model reconstruction, not a station observation — hyper-local extremes (a single storm cell, an urban heat pocket) can differ from a nearby gauge. See the full methodology.
